Sea temperature month by month

29.3Jan
29.6Feb
29.9Mar
30Apr
30.1May
29.9Jun
29.7Jul
29.5Aug
29.2Sep
28.9Oct
28.9Nov
28.9Dec

Monthly means in °C, NOAA OISST v2.1 climatology 1991–2020.

About

Padang Beach or popularly known as Taplau (short for tapi lauik, Minang language which means waterfront) is a beach located in the city of Padang, West Sumatra, Indonesia.

How warm is the sea at Padang Beach?

The sea off Padang Beach averages 30.1 °C at its warmest, in May, and 28.9 °C at its coolest. These are monthly means from NOAA's OISST v2.1 satellite and buoy record for 1991 to 2020, sampled at the beach's own coordinates.
